    i wanted to know for nokia devices as low battery notification comes which event is getting called.
    As this is handled by firmware.
    for nokia 2730classic for my game as soon as low battery notification comes in game sound is getting lost.
    to resolve this i need to call hidenotify()/ pause. for other nokia devices with latest firmware hidenotify() is called by firmware itself as soon as low battery interrupt comes.i am lacking this feature in nokia 2730c firmware.
    so if its not provided by firmware i need to code it in j2me.

    hidenotify can be called for many reasons, so you might not reliably know if low battery situation is currently happening

    I do not think that there is a reliable way to get the low battery warning from the system in Java ME - I might be wrong though....
    There is a system property to get that information on S60 devices (see here http://library.forum.nokia.com/topic...B925CF670.html) but that system property is not available on the Series 40 phones

    It's not possible to get the battery info in j2me s40, and i don't think hide notify call will help you much, in fact it might be called many times - not only in low battery
